The Importance Of Pharmaceutical Filling In The Healthcare Industry

pharmaceutical filling plays a crucial role in the healthcare industry by ensuring that medications are properly and accurately dispensed to patients. It involves the process of filling containers, such as vials, bottles, and syringes, with pharmaceutical products in a safe and efficient manner. This step is essential in the manufacturing of medications to ensure that the correct dosage is delivered to patients.

The pharmaceutical filling process involves several steps to ensure that medications are filled accurately and safely. The first step in the process is to prepare the containers that will hold the medication. This may involve cleaning and sterilizing the containers to prevent contamination. Once the containers are ready, the next step is to fill them with the pharmaceutical product using specialized equipment. The equipment used for pharmaceutical filling can vary depending on the type of medication and the volume that needs to be filled. Some common types of pharmaceutical filling equipment include liquid fillers, powder fillers, and tablet fillers.

One of the key considerations in pharmaceutical filling is ensuring that the correct dosage of medication is dispensed. This requires precision and accuracy to prevent underdosing or overdosing of patients. Manufacturers must adhere to strict regulations and guidelines set by regulatory bodies such as the FDA to ensure that medications are filled accurately. Failure to comply with these regulations can result in fines, recalls, and damage to a company’s reputation.

Another important aspect of pharmaceutical filling is ensuring the safety and quality of the medications being dispensed. Contamination can occur at any stage of the filling process, so it is crucial for manufacturers to follow strict protocols to maintain the integrity of the medications. This includes maintaining a clean and sterile environment, using quality control methods to check for defects, and conducting regular inspections of equipment.

In addition to accuracy and safety, efficiency is also a key factor in pharmaceutical filling. Manufacturers must be able to fill medications in a timely manner to meet the demands of the market. This requires investing in state-of-the-art equipment and automation technologies to streamline the filling process. By improving efficiency, manufacturers can reduce costs, increase productivity, and deliver medications to patients faster.
